Speaking of gratituous full frontal nudity, the NC-17 acrobatics in Ang Lee’s “Lust, Caution” aren’t enough to keep this limp World War II spy thriller, which didn’t make the cut at the NYFF and opens exclusively across the street at the Lincoln Plaza, from being more than a gorgeous bore. I rate it at 1.5 stars. Over at RT, the “Cream of the Crop” score is a rotten 50 percent, while the overall tally is a fresh 76 percent positive.
